oracle重启命令详解-oracle如何重新启动(7-14-82)
更新时间:2024-06-10 分类:Oracle 浏览量:2
Oracle本文目录一览:
- 1、Linux环境下如何启动和停止oracle监听和服务
- 2、OracleXETNSListener无法启动或启动停止怎么办
- 3、Oracle数据库有哪几种启动方式
- 4、如何在命令行重启oracle数据库
Linux环境下如何启动和停止oracle监听和服务
1、打开secureCRT,连接到数据库所在的linux机器。若用户为root,请输入命令“su - oracle”并回车,若要密码,输入密码后并回车,就切换到了oracle用户下。
2、首先打开命令行窗口,切换到su - oracle,启动数据库监听。打开sqlplus。用sys账户以sysdba的身份登录。输入sys用户的密码,然后按下enter。登录成功后,输入startup。
3、先重启数据库,再重启监听器。在Linux下重启Oracle数据库及监听器的命令是:先重启数据库,再重启监听器,主要是因为数据库和监听器之间存在一定的依赖关系。
4、我用的是Redhat Linux,用下面的步骤来启动oracle数据库。
5、linux如何启动,停止,查看服务?可以通过servicexxxstart/stop/resrart控制,可以通过systemctl,也可以通过/etc/init.d/xxx.service来控制。
OracleXETNSListener无法启动或启动停止怎么办
重新启动计算机。4 此时,重新启动oracle,OracleXETNSListener可正常启动,不会再出现先前那种问题。END 方法二:修改oracle配置文件:1 此方法可以查看原来刚安装oracle的主机名,且可以在oracle的配置文件中改为新的主机名。
这一方法就不详讲了,如果非要这一方法的话,必须先彻底卸载原来所安装的oracle,包括注册表也要清理干净。然后才能开始安装,此时才能识别当前的主机名,并成功启动OracleXETNSListener服务。
重建监听 ORACLE监听重建 在注册表里清理启动项就OK了 产生这个问题的原因是listener服务不正常,因此需要重建这个服务。
LSNRCTL start(启动)在开启OracleOraHomeXXTnslistener服务时,提示——“本地计算机上的OracleOraHomeXXTnslistener服务启动后又停止了。一些服务自动停止,如果他们没有什么可做的,例如“性能日志和警报”服务。
解决方法:1)Net Configuration Assitant中删除LISTENER,再重新添加。此时服务中找不到OracleOraDb10g_home1TNSListener服务项。
原因是没有启动监听服务或者监听器损坏;当Oracle网络监听器的服务启动SQL*Plus并连接至数据库后,若停止OracleHome_NameTNSListener服务,则对SQL*Plus没有任何影响,只要没有断开连接,SQL*Plus仍可与数据库进行数据交互。
Oracle数据库有哪几种启动方式
服务启动数据库--常常规应用启动两个服务:监听器和数据库服务。命令启动数据库--进入命令提示符状态。
非安装启动,这种方式启动下可执行:重建控制文件、重建数据库 启动instance,即启动SGA和后台进程,这种启动只需要init.ora文件。
但需要注意一点的是,采用这种方式,也许关闭一个数据库需要几天时间,也许更长。SHUTDOWN IMMEDIATE 这是我们常用的一种关闭数据库的方式,想很快地关闭数据库,但又想让数据库干净的关闭,常采用这种方式。
如何在命令行重启oracle数据库
首先打开命令行窗口,切换到su - oracle,启动数据库监听。打开sqlplus。用sys账户以sysdba的身份登录。输入sys用户的密码,然后按下enter。登录成功后,输入startup。
执行数据导入导出 2) 使用sql*loader提取外部数据 3) 需要暂时拒绝普通用户访问数据库 4) 进行数据库移植或者升级操作 这4种操作都必须在这个状态下进行 在打开数据库时使用startup restrict命令即进入受限状态。
具体方法/步骤:打开命令行窗口界面,可以同时按住“ctrl+R”键,在弹出来的运行窗口中输入cmd。启动oracle服务,在命令行窗口中输入“net start oracleserviceXXXX”后面的XXXX实际是需要根据您自己的数据库实例名进行替换。
进入命令行:netstartoracleserviceorcl(后面的orcl是你安装的数据库实例名)提示打开sqlplus/assysdba即可 linux下:oracle用户登录 sqlplus/assysdba startup 即可 linux怎么连接数据库?开启MySQL服务后,使用MySQL命令可以登录。
打开命令行窗口界面,可以同时按住“ctrl+R”键,在弹出来的运行窗口中输入cmd。启动oracle服务,在命令行窗口中输入“net start oracleserviceXXXX”后面的XXXX实际是需要根据您自己的数据库实例名进行替换。